Transaction e32a7cee46d235f60bab66c4a0178bb18d5370104fc96f5ffb442b6a85696f2b

block
c202cbcee4dafe8ba6312166960affd5f3a3c72a158da67e3fe0f64e3b0c15eb

34 Inputs

2 Outputs